Trump Also Infected... World Leaders Could Not Avoid COVID-19 Either
[Asia Economy Reporter Jang Sehee] With President Trump's COVID-19 infection, the infection status of other national leaders is also drawing attention.
Jair Bolsonaro, the President of Brazil, known as the "Trump of Brazil," tested positive in early July and recovered his health after two and a half weeks. During his self-quarantine period, he mostly stayed at home and managed state affairs through video conferences, but he also went out to attend rallies to meet his supporters.
In Latin America, besides President Bolsonaro, Juan Orlando Hern?ndez of Honduras and Jeanine ??ez, the interim President of Bolivia, tested positive for COVID-19 in mid-June and early July, respectively.
Recently, Alejandro Giammattei, the President of Guatemala, was infected.
Earlier, in mid-March, Boris Johnson, the Prime Minister of the United Kingdom, tested positive. He was once transferred to the intensive care unit, and the UK government reportedly prepared an emergency plan in case Prime Minister Johnson died.
